hi,
I imported my file.dmp
imp system/manager@db fromuser=tom touser=tom file=C:\file.dmp log=C:\file.log
AT TO BEGINNING I get this error:
Connected to: Oracle9i Enterprise Edition Release 9.0.1.1.1 - Production
With the Partitioning option
JServer Release 9.0.1.1.1 - Production
Export file created by EXPORT:V08.01.07 via conventional path
import done in WE8DEC character set and AL16UTF16 NCHAR character set
import server uses WE8MSWIN1252 character set (possible charset conversion)
export client uses WE8ISO8859P1 character set (possible charset conversion)
export server uses UTF8 NCHAR character set (possible ncharset conversion)
. importing AFM's objects into AFM
IMP-00017: following statement failed with ORACLE error 6550:
"BEGIN "
"sys.dbms_logrep_imp.instantiate_schema(schema_name=>'AFM', export_db_name=>"
"'CSNEW.US.ORACLE.COM', inst_scn=>'11632185');"
"COMMIT; END;"
IMP-00003: ORACLE error 6550 encountered
ORA-06550: line 2, column 1:
PLS-00201: identifier 'SYS.DBMS_LOGREP_IMP' must be declared
ORA-06550: line 2, column 1:
PL/SQL: Statement ignored
. . importing table "AC" 0 rows imported
. . importing table "ACBU" 0 rows imported
. . importing table "ACTIVITYTYPE" 0 rows imported
. . importing table "ACTIVITY_LOG" 0 rows imported
. . importing table "ADVISORY" 0 rows imported
. . importing table "AFM_ACTS" 96 rows
but after every table is imported correctly.
Why I get this error?
This is an important error?
How Can I resolve it?
Thanks

Assuming you said ignore=y (which you probably did to get the other tables imported) it looks like your problem is a specific stored procedure that is not present on the target database. I am not familiar witht he specific package, but it looks like a log miner/rman procedure owned by sys. Maybe that isn't installed on your target db?
